安装Redis
-
解压reids安装包
tar -zxvf redis-6.2.6.tar.gz
-
进入解压后的文件夹,进行编译
cd redis-6.2.6/
make
-
进行安装
make install
-
查看安装目录 /usr/local/bin
- redis-benchmark: 性能测试工具
- redis-check-aof:修复有问题的AOF文件
- redis-check-dump:修复有问题的dump.rdb文件
- redis-sentinel:Redis服务器启动命令
- redis-server:Redis服务器启动命令
- redis-cli:客户端,操作入口
-
前台启动
redis-server
ctrl +c 停止
-
后台启动
将redis目录下的redis.conf拷贝一份到/etc下
cp redis.conf /etc/redis.conf
修改拷贝的文件,将 daemonize no 改为 daemonize yes
切换到 /usr/local/bin 目录下
cd /usr/local/bin
运行redis
redis-server /etc/redis.conf
查看reids进程
ps -ef | grep redis
连接后台的redis
redis-cli
关闭redis
redis-cli shutdown
或shutdown
补充:Redis基本知识
Redis默认16个数据库,初始默认是用0号库
切换数据库:
select [6]
切换到6号数据库同一密码管理,所有库同样密码
dbsize
查看当前数据库的key的数量
flushdb
清空当前库
flushall
通杀全部库Redis 是单线程 + 多路IO复用技术